Plot summary

In 1967 a group of Victorian AFL (VFL) stars jetted off to challenge the All-Ireland champions, County Meath, at their own game. The players were, and are, household names – Barassi, Skilton, Jesaulenko, Davis, Hart, Nicholls, Mann, Dugdale, Fraser. Most didn’t own passports. Most had barely been out of Victoria. Ex-umpire and media juggernaut Harry Beitzel was the man who made it happen. He mortgaged his house. He organised the opponent. He flew his team of champions on a milk run to Darwin, Hong Kong, Paris, Dublin, London, New York and beyond to plant the seed of international competition. The Galahs is a rare feature film that reconnects fans with all time greats of both VFL and GAA football.

Historic AFL documentary

This movie is a documentary about Australian football. Now before you switch off, just read this synopsis.You no doubt feel the same way about this topic as most Australians do when we see movies about American football, or soccer, for that matter.Imagine that your super bowl champions (if you're American) visit England to play the English champions at soccer, or that the Premier League soccer champions (if you're British or European) visit the USA to play the champions of their American football game. An impossible quest, surely.But it happened here, and the Australians defeated the Irish champions.A composite Australian Rules Football team visited Ireland to play their Gaelic football champions, being completely ignorant of that game. Some rules were modified to accommodate both sides, the most important of which was retaining a round ball (Australian football uses an oval ball) and retaining the scoring posts and rules used in Ireland.Just think how hard it is to win a national title in any country if you are a team competing for that title, then imagine a team from overseas that, having never played the game before, defeats those national champions. An amazing story.Incidentally, the title (The Galahs) was the name chosen by this visiting team and is the name of a brightly-coloured Australian cockatoo.
